Witryna1 gru 2024 · A typical microbial growth curve in a closed system, where N represents the number of bacterial cells. The first phase represents the lag phase (λ), which lasts from the inoculation of bacteria until the growth of the bacterial population. During this time, bacteria increase in cell size, but do not divide [ 15 ]. Witryna6 maj 2024 · The dynamics of bacterial growth follow a predictable pattern visualized as a bacterial growth curve. This growth curve is generated by plotting the increase of cell number versus time. The curve can then be used to determine the generation time, the time required for a microbial population to double in cell number.
